No Internet Connection
What You Can Do: Restart devices, renew network settings, and reset network if needed.
Solution 1: Restart Router & Laptop Steps to Do It:
-
WFH Users: Power off your personal router. Wait 30 seconds. Power it back on.
- Confirm the internet is back on another device (e.g., mobile).
- Restart the laptop and check the Wi-Fi status. Result: The internet should reconnect.
Solution 2: Reset IP Settings Using CMD Steps to Do It:
- Click Start, type cmd, right-click and select Run as administrator (if available).
- Run the following commands one by one:
- ipconfig /release
- ipconfig /renew
- ipconfig /flushdns
These commands refresh your IP settings and clear DNS cache.
- Reconnect to Wi-Fi. Result: Internet access should be restored.
Still offline? Go to Settings > Network & Internet > Advanced network settings > Network reset.
